For now, if the XDP prog returns XDP_PASS on XSK, the metadata will^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
be lost as it doesn't get copied to the skb.
Copy it along with the frame headers. Account its size on skb
allocation, and when copying just treat it as a part of the frame
and do a pull after to "move" it to the "reserved" zone.
net_prefetch() xdp->data_meta and align the copy size to speed-up
memcpy() a little and better match ixgbee_costruct_skb().
